r/MoonlightStreaming 17h ago

Vibepollo High Host Processing Spikes

3 Upvotes

I've been using Vibepollo and Moonlight recently to stream my desktop computer games to my tv's NVIDIA shield in the living room. The shield and computer are both hardwired into my router. Computer Specs are the following: 5070ti, 9800x3d, 32 GB DDR5 Ram

Since switching to Vibepollo, I've been using split frame encoding with P4 preset. The initial stream is perfect, it has minimal latency, runs at 4k60fps, and feels like I'm playing games at native. However, after anywhere between 5-30 minutes, there is an initial high processing spike dropping my fps from 60 to 5. Afterwards, the stream does not return to it's original form. The fps stays between 30-40, and I get constant processing spikes. I exit the game and restart my stream, and it works great again until another high spike. I've tried turning HAGs off, switching presets, and changing the virtual desktop layout to extended + primary, but nothing seems to be working. Anyone else experiencing this issue and has been able to fix it?

r/MoonlightStreaming 4h ago

Best Moonlight client in 2026? Apple TV vs LG webOS vs Xbox Series S

1 Upvotes

I’m trying to find the best Moonlight client and could use some advice.
Host: RTX 4080 + Apollo, Gigabit Ethernet.
I’ve tested the latest Apple TV 4K (Ethernet) with Aurora. Stats are excellent (very low decode latency, no frame drops), but I still get noticeable input lag compared to native. This happens at both 1440p and 4K, with and without HDR, and my LG TV is in Game Mode.
On my LG OLED B9 using Aurora/webOS, input latency actually feels much closer to native, despite decode latency being around 28 ms at 4K. The downside is that my TV uses the NDL decoder, which doesn’t support HDR.
Has anyone experienced similar behavior with Apple TV? Is there a setting I might have missed?
Also, what do people consider the best Moonlight client today? Apple TV, webOS, or something else?
I’m considering replacing my unused PS5 with a used Xbox Series S purely as a Moonlight client. For those who have done it: is the improvement in latency/overall experience significant enough to justify it?
